In this review the Nasitos Hotel Fabric Shower Curtain Liners 6 Pack are evaluated as a fabric alternative to plastic liners for standard tubs and showers. The bottom line: these liners suit households that want a softer, machine washable curtain liner that resists water on the surface and stays draped at the bottom. The set of six provides value for multi-bath setups, while the lightweight textured polyester feels more like cloth than PVC and lacks the chemical smell common to vinyl alternatives.
Key Features
- Premium fabric: Made from 100% polyester with a textured feel, the liner is soft to the touch and meant to be a non toxic replacement for PVC or PEVA.
- Water resistant coating: A water repellent finish makes the panels about 90% waterproof on the surface, helping to keep bathroom floors drier and discourage bacterial growth from standing water.
- Rust-proof grommets: Metal grommet eyelets are rust resistant and make the liners easy to hang on standard shower rods without tearing the fabric.
- Weighted bottom: Each panel has a hemmed bottom with a lead strip to help the liner drape and stay in place during showers.
- Separate magnets included: Disc magnets with adhesive backing are provided so the liner can be anchored to the tub or wall where needed for extra stability.
- Machine washable: The fabric is washable in cold water and can be dried on low or air dried for easy maintenance.
Who It's For
This pack is best for homeowners or landlords who want a reusable, cloth-like liner that feels nicer than disposable plastic and can be laundered. It is also a good fit for bathrooms with multiple showers or for swapping between bathrooms since the six-pack gives spares.
Those who need absolute waterproofing or who rely solely on sewn-in magnets for heavy water exposure should consider alternatives; some customers noted that surface water resistance is not the same as full waterproofing and that magnets work variably depending on tub or wall surface.

Specifications
| Pack size | 6 panels |
| Dimensions | W72 in x H72 in (standard size) |
| Material | 100% polyester, textured fabric |
| Water resistance | Water repellent coating (approx 90% waterproof surface) |
| Bottom weight | Lead strip 0.25-0.52 oz each panel |
| Hanging hardware | Rust-proof metal grommets |
| Care | Machine wash cold, bleach only white, low tumble or air dry |

Frequently Asked Questions
Are these fully waterproof?
They have a water repellent coating that makes them about 90% waterproof on the surface, but heavy splashes can still pass through compared with impermeable vinyl.
Can I machine wash them?
Yes, wash cold and tumble low or air dry; only use bleach on white panels.
Do the magnets come attached?
No, disc magnets with adhesive backing are included separately so you can place them where they work best for your tub or wall.
